2010-10-29 92 views
0

我正在嘗試創建帶有多個證書的PKCS#12密鑰庫。這個選項似乎並加以記錄良好 - 每個人都在談論的.PEM文件創建從一個單一的證書模板.p12文件,如:使用OpenSSL 1.0.0a創建帶有多個證書的PKCS#12密鑰庫

openssl pkcs12 -export -in my_single_signed_cert.pem -out keystore.p12 -name "Alias1" 

這將創建每次新的.p12文件。如果您嘗試創建密鑰庫1與2名的證書是這樣的:

openssl pkcs12 -export -in my_signed_cert.pem -out keystore.p12 -name "Alias1" 
openssl pkcs12 -export -in my_other_signed_cert.pem -out keystore.p12 -name "Alias2" 

的keystore.p12文件只包含「別名2」。

我必須使用PKCS#12(企業工具集需要它),並且我知道JKS可以導入證書就好了。

有什麼建議嗎?

回答

1

我看到的方式來做到這一點:

1)創建你所需要的所有證書

2)使用-CertFile選項可定義多個證書

PEM文件
相關問題